OJ Kush is a hybrid cultivar that has an average of 18% THC content. This cultivar is the result of crossing California Orange with OG Kush. Consumers report this cultivar has prominent citrus, orange and sweet flavors. OJ Kush’s dominant terpene is myrcene. HashDash users report relief from stress when ingesting OJ Kush.

OJ Kush is a hybrid. Its lineage is California Orange and OG Kush.
Due to advanced cultivation techniques and cross-breeding, essentially most cultivars are hybrids.
Is OJ Kush strong?
OJ Kush has a THC percentage of 18%. Newer consumers may consider this a medium-THC strain. While THC content varies, OJ Kush may be a good entry strain.
Experiences vary depending on the consumer. Tolerance level, lifestyle, diet, and growing method all impact how a strain makes you feel.
